Laura Fernández: “I’m not going to artificially manipulate the exchange rate”

Q COSTA RICA — Costa Rican President Laura Fernández dismissed any possibility of the government stepping in to artificially control the dollar’s exchange rate, despite concerns expressed by export-related industries, tourism, free trade zones, and other sectors that earn much of their revenue in U.S. dollars.
